Aristotle believed ethics was about developing these good character traits, not just following rules.
What are virtues?
In 338 BC, Aristotle became the tutor of this famous historical leader.
Who is Alexander the Great?
This principle teaches that moral virtue is found in the balance between two extremes.
What is the Golden Mean?
Aristotle founded this school in Athens in 335 BC.
What is the Lyceum?
Aristotle’s view that moral action comes from experience and good judgment is called this.
What is practical wisdom (phronesis)?
Aristotle’s followers were known by this name because of his habit of walking while teaching.
Who are the Peripatetics?
